Cheese & Mushroom Puff Squares 0 Picture

Ingredients

  • 1/2 sheet puff pastry
  • 3 Tbsp butter
  • 4 oz mushrooms, sliced
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 oz crumbled soft goat cheese
  • handful finely chopped fresh parsley

Details

Servings 2
Preparation time 20mins
Cooking time 35mins

Preparation

Step 1

1. Preheat oven to 390 deg. Lightly grease a baking tray.
2. Lay puff pastry out on a lightly floured surface and cut into 8 squares. Prick the squares in several places with a fork. Place the puff pastry squares on prepared baking tray.
3. Bake the puff pastry squares for 7 minutes. Remove tray from the oven, flatten the squares using the backside of a spatula. Return puff pastry to the oven to bake until golden brown, 5 to 8 minutes. Remove from oven.
4. Meanwhile, melt butter in a frying pan over high heat. Cook and stir the mushrooms and garlic in the butter until mushrooms are tender, 5 to 7 minutes. Remove from heat.
5. Top the baked puff pastry squares evenly with the mushroom mixture. Crumble goat cheese over mushrooms and sprinkle with parsley.
